> Right now, deployment units supports only flat files structure, it looks like 
> bad UX for some cases. 
> Support reading for hierarchies is not a major change in product, but we need 
> to think about how to deploy hierarchic structures via REST API.  (Static 
> deployment obviosly support hierarchic deploy).
> One possible solution is to support deploying tar/zip file with subfolder 
> content and provide special flag (option, param, header, etc.) to deploy unit 
> REST method that should be interpreted as unzip action.
